EPIPHANY BATHINGS
Epiphany
Epiphany is one of the main Christian holidays. In orthodox tradition, it comes after Christmas-tide, proceeding from January 7 to January 17, in the evening on January 18 when all Orthodox Christians celebrate Epiphany Christmas Eve.
This year Epiphany will be widely celebrated in Moscow. Thus, you can join traditional Epiphany bathing – on Sunday evening almost in every park of Moscow Epiphany ice-holes will be open. It will be possible to plunge into ice water in Kuzminsky Park, the Northern Tushino Museum and Park Complex, in Mitino Landscape Park and Sokolniki Park. Those who does not want to go far will be able to use oak and ice fonts that will be installed in the center of Moscow — on Revolution Square.

PROZAVOD EXHIBITION
V.Egorov “Factory” 1960ies
ProZavod (zavod – plant, factory) is a big exhibition project of the Lyumyer Brothers Photography Center (Bolotnaya Square embankment, 3, b. 1) that arose from idea to show the best Soviet production photo, and turned into the real research, which subject is the evolution of a factory’s image.
Prozavod is the industrial story told by means of the photo, collage and cinema. It is some kind of media archeology working in the field of visual images.
The exhibition tells about industrial culture of the XX century in Russia, changing of relation of Russians to a plant— from reverential to contemptuous. Among exhibits are works by Boris Ignatovich, Max Alpert, Alexander Sorin and also Sergey Eisenstein and Dzigi Vertov’s cinema works devoted to the subject.
